HOW WE WORK

From report submission to security decision.

HACNEX is designed to help organizations handle vulnerability reports in a consistent way. Depending on the selected program model, findings may be routed directly to the organization or reviewed before delivery.

Important: Severity, scope, duplication, and final acceptance remain dependent on the applicable program policy and the evidence provided.
01

Researcher submits

A structured report is submitted with target, impact, reproduction steps, evidence, and supporting material.

02

Report is reviewed or routed

HACNEX applies the delivery and validation workflow selected by the program owner.

03

Impact is evaluated

The organization reviews the report and determines severity, validity, remediation priority, and next steps.

04

Researcher is updated

Status, clarification requests, decisions, recognition, and payout information remain connected to the submission.

WHY IT MATTERS

Better disclosure creates better security outcomes.

01

Reduce noise

Structured intake helps separate meaningful vulnerability findings from incomplete or low-quality reports.

02

Improve clarity

Reproducible reports help engineering and security teams understand the affected asset, risk, and expected remediation path.

03

Build researcher trust

Clear scope, communication, recognition, and transparent status handling create healthier relationships with researchers.
